Ideas for "Ceremonies within Ceremonies"

11/3/2015

0 Comments

 
A wedding ceremony, whether traditional or contempory, contains similar elements.  The welcome, the "I Do's", the vows, the ring exchange are all familiar and expected.  One way to personalize YOUR ceremony is to include a ceremony within the ceremony.  These are the special moments that put your touch into your day.

Many weddings have included a candle lighting or sand ceremony.  These are beautiful and classic touches.  For those seeking something more unexpected a handfasting moment is lovely.  The couple's hands are intertwined and then wrapped lovingly with a decorative ribbon signifying the binding union.  For couples who have children, reciting vows to them as parents is both reassuring for them and recognizes that a new family is being united.  Another unique and nostalgic moment is for a couple to include the same vows their parents or grandparents took.

There is no such thing as a one-size-fits-all spouse.  That's why I believe your wedding should be reflective of the one-of-a-kind personality of your relationship.  Almost any family tradition or momento can be woven into a wedding ceremony to create a ceremony within the ceremony.
